MPR Deputy Laments Social Minister Risma’s Outburst of Anger

IDNEWSNOW.COM, Jakarta – The People’s Consultative Assembly (MPR) Deputy Speaker Jazilul Fawaid in a video published on Tuesday lamented Social Minister Tri Rismaharani (Risma) who turned mad at someone in a meeting which was recorded. The Minister, in the video that went viral, could be seen scolding a person involved in a government aid program touted the ‘family hope program’ during a meeting in Gorontalo.

“I received information that Bu Risma (Rismaharani) had once again burst out in anger, it’s a recurrence,” said Fawaid on October 5. “I think Risma might need to undergo therapy and be patient.”

He argued that even positive suggestions could have a negative effect if communicated through anger as it can potentially offend and spark negative responses from other parties. 

The National Awakening Party (PKB) deputy chairperson opined that Minister Risma should act wiser in public, especially when her intentions are in the context of providing advice or giving instructions. 

“It’s undignified when a State Official in giving advice uses accusatory tones as if every other person is brainless. I think she must be wiser in expressing her words,” said Fawaid.

In response, Social Ministry’s secretary general Harry Hikmat said the incident hapened due to a miscommunication and claimed that Minister Risma had personally apologized to the people involved. “It was a miscommunication since the meeting she led was strict and there was a plethora of aspects that was discussed” said Hikmat on October 4.
